(U) Further details emerging from St. Marc regarding the January 18 attack on Preval campaign preparations indicate that a dispute over the location of the event precipitated the incident. According to press reports, Preval's L'Espwa party supporters erected a platform for the event in a location that obstructed streets and blocked trucks from making deliveries. The mayor, a member of the anti-Aristide RAMICOS faction blamed for the attack, reportedly challenged the L,Espwa supporters because they had neither a permit nor permission from the police for their rally. The party workers responded that the platform was for the chief, and thus could not be moved, refusing the mayor,s offer to move the structure to the public square. The mayor then warned L,Espwa that RAMICOS would remove the structure. Hours later perpetrators believed to be RAMICOS members set fire to L,Espwa,s campaign office as well as the platform, a vehicle, and a large poster of Preval (reftel). ¶3. (U) The mayor publicly lamented that violence had resulted because of the dispute, but condemned the attitude of the L,Espwa party members who, according to him, had no respect for the law. Victor Benoit, president of the FUSION political party and a prominent member of the anti-Preval coalition "Entente for Democracy and Modernity" also publicly condemned political violence, noting that other political parties had been victimized and that everyone should be free to hold meetings. ¶4. (SBU) Comment: As reported in reftel, any violent incident directly relating to the presidential campaign is cause for concern. These details indicate, however, that this incident appears to be more a flare-up of ongoing tension in St. Marc, rather than an incident with national implications. Benoit's response was heartening: there seems to be some recognition among the major candidates that campaign tempers need to be cooled. End comment. CARNEY
